Hi Aniket,
> * gnu/packages/cran.scm (r-deconstructsigs): New variable.
I’m sorry, but we need to drop this patch because
gnu/packages/bioconductor.scm already contains this definition.
“Already” really isn’t quite the right word, because you submitted your
patch before I added the definition to the bioconductor module when
Simon and I upgraded our CRAN and Bioconductor packages.
This package is in the bioconductor module because it depends on the
Bioconductor package r-bsgenome-hsapiens-ucsc-hg19.
